Abstract

Zn-containing derivatives of H4SiMo12-nW nO40 (n=2, 4, 6, 8, 10) were prepared under different pH according to the variation of n and characterized by elemental analysis, IR spectra, X-ray diffraction and XPS. The acid kind and intensity of the polyoxometalates were investigated by Py-IR and NH3-TPD, respectively. The polyoxometalates were used as heterogeneous catalysts in tested gaseous reaction of decomposition of isopropanol. The relationship between catalytic activity of the polyoxometalates and their component was discussed.
